#1d1204 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d1204 is composed of 11.4% red, 7.1%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.9% magenta, 86.2% yellow and 88.6% black. It has a hue angle of 33.6 degrees, a saturation of 75.8% and a lightness of 6.5%. #1d1204 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a2408 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

● #1d1204 color description : Very dark (mostly black) orange [Brown tone].
#1d1204 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d1204 has RGB values of R:29, G:18,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.86, K:0.89. Its decimal value is 1905156.

Shades and Tints of #1d1204
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0702 is the darkest color, while #fefcf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d1204
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#12110f is the less saturated color, while #211200 is the most saturated one.
